Project Type: Hospitality / Restaurant
Scope: Advanced Lighting Controls Design, Commissioning & User Training

The Challenge
The restaurant had a fixed seasonal opening date, creating a compressed installation and commissioning timeline. During construction, the interior layout and lighting fixture selections changed multiple times, requiring ongoing system adjustments. The lighting also needed to support different atmospheres throughout the day — from daytime dining to evening service and late-night ambience.

ENS Solution
Energy Network Services designed and implemented a fully automated Lutron Athena lighting control system tailored specifically for a hospitality dining environment.
Work Completed:
Designed the restaurant lighting control system
Programmed time-of-day automated lighting scenes
Integrated colour-changing lighting
Commissioned and tested all control zones
Trained restaurant staff on daily operation and adjustments
Worked directly with operations staff to refine scenes after opening
ENS remained engaged with the restaurant team for several months after opening, fine-tuning scene transitions and light levels to match real operational conditions.
System Features
Automatic daily lighting transitions
Colour-tunable ambience lighting
Preset scenes for lunch, dinner, and late-night service
Staff-accessible controls with simplified operation
Smooth dimming transitions to avoid disruption to guests
Challenges
Fixed seasonal opening deadline
Ongoing layout and fixture changes during construction
Achieving consistent ambience across varying daylight conditions
Adjusting lighting based on real guest experience feedback
Energy Performance
LED and dimming savings: 35–50%
Automated scheduling savings: 10–15%
Total lighting energy reduction: up to 55%
